Winds of Change Festival by Phalanx

Image
Hum Planet
Hum Planet, Fochrik System - The Winds of Change Festival started on the 307th on all of the planets that the Humma have a presence. This includes the planets Hum, Forge, Larg and the moon Kran in the Fochrik system. The mating rituals of the Humma have become so important to their society, that this festival has become their central holiday. All Humma that are of the mating age return to their House to partake of the festival.

The festival is the central rite of passage for all female Humma. Prior to the beginning of the Festival, the females spend weeks of preparation. This includes the making of fragence lotions to coat their own fur and the making of healing salves for the males. The recipes are handed down within each house and are taught by the elders of that house. The skill at making these recipes is what determains the ranking of a female within the house.

The festival itself lasts three weeks long and is generally broken into 3 seperate sections. The first week consists of the males battling each other to prove their worthiness. These battles are not to the death, but it would be difficult for an outsider to notice that since the combatants take their battles very seriously. The intent of such battles is not to injure the opponent, but for one to declare the other a victory. This sometimes happens through unconsciousness. The battles occure in the public areas of city for all the citizens to see. The females that are ready for mating are given the best views of the battle, along with the elders of the houses.

The second week consists of the males going thru healing rituals with the females attending to them. This allows the females to converse with the males and choose which one they wish to mate with. While the females apply their healing salves, they get the chance to show the males how much they appreciate what they have gone through to get to this point. Durning this week of the festival, the elders mingle throughout the healing areas, observing and assisting the females in whichever way is needed.

At the end of the second week, the Changing Ceremony allows the females to choose the males who will father her children. The Humma are a very feudal society and females choose in the order of their house rank. Within each house, the females choose based on the rank the was determained before the festival. When it is time for the female to choose, she confers with her house elders on which male of the remaining males would be the best suited for their house. When the male is choosen, the female walks up to him and places their family seal on a piece of cloth around his neck.

After the Ceremony, the males who have been choose spend the evening in celebration while the females retire to prepare for the next week of the festival. The males who are not choosen are then sent to help man the local and planetary defenses along with those neuter Humma who are not old enough to be elders.

The third week consists of the actual mating ritual. Humma mating is much different than many other species since it lasts for an entire week and contains little rest. The mating itself can last from 14-16 hours straight and is performed multiple times during the week. The lotions that the female applies to her fur has the dual effect of a pleasing fragrance and an aphrodisiac for the males. Each of the lotions have a different strength, with the strongest ones being applied towards the end of the week.

After a 300 day pregnancy period, the female gives birth to her sole litter of 1-10 children. The female along with members of her house bear the responsibility for taking care of the children until they have reached an age that allows them to earn the right to met their father.

If a female does not get pregnant, then it is very disgracful for the male. This hurts the male's chance at a future mating and will at least probably get him assigned to defense duty during the next Winds of Change festival.

Even thought this may look like a good time to attack the Humma, the one time that the Sathar attempted it during the Second Sathar War, they found that strategy to be a very fatal mistake.
